Abstract

The invention discloses a projection lamp which comprises an electric box, a lamp head component, an adjusting component and a drive part. The electric box is used for providing lighting energy. The lamp head component is rotatably and electrically connected to the electric box and used for lighting. One end of the adjusting component is rotatably connected to the lamp head component, and the other end of the adjusting component is connected to the electric box. The adjusting component is used for adjusting the included angle between the lamp head component and the electric box. The drive part is disposed in the electric box and electrically connected to the adjusting component. The drive part is used for controlling the length of the adjusting component so as to adjust the included angle between the lamp head component and the electric box. Due to the fact that the adjusting component is electrically connected with the drive part, automatic angle adjusting of the projection lamp is achieved.

Background technology
Projecting Lamp refers to the light fixture of the projecting environment of illumination on face to be illuminated, Projecting Lamp by optics, mechanical part and electric component 3 part form.Optics is reflector and the shading lattice sheet limiting light mainly, mechanical part is shell mainly, and adjustment structure that is fixing and adjustment light source position, fix the part of the projecting direction of the light of the support of light fixture, pedestal and adjustment light fixture, electric component is ballast, capacitor and trigger etc. mainly.
Projecting Lamp support of the prior art is generally not folding, takes up space large, increase its cost in packaging and transportation, and in actual applications, need the support of the manual described Projecting Lamp of adjustment to adjust the irradiating angle of described Projecting Lamp, operate cumbersome, and efficiency is not high.

Detailed description of the invention
Below in conjunction with the accompanying drawing in embodiment of the present invention, the technical scheme in embodiment of the present invention is clearly and completely described.
See also Fig. 1 to Fig. 6, a kind of Projecting Lamp 100 that embodiment of the present invention provides, comprise electric appliance box 1, lamp adapter assembly 2, adjusting part 3 and actuator (not shown).Described lamp adapter assembly 2 is rotationally connected with on described electric appliance box 1, and be electrically connected on described electric appliance box 1, described adjusting part 3 is connected between described electric appliance box 1 and described lamp adapter assembly 2, and described actuator is located in described electric appliance box 1, and is electrically connected on described adjusting part 3.
Described electric appliance box 1 is for providing lighting energy.In the present embodiment, groove 14a is provided with in the middle part of described electric appliance box 1.Concrete, described electric appliance box 1 is rectangular tight casing, is provided with LED and drives (not shown), many connecting lines (not shown) and various required standard fasteners (not shown) in described electric appliance box 1.Described electric appliance box 1 comprises the first side 11 and second side 12 that are oppositely arranged, described first side 11 is provided with two swinging mountings 111, described swinging mounting 111 comprises two gripper shoe 111a, described in two, gripper shoe 111a is provided with spacing, each described gripper shoe 111a is provided with the first rotation hole 111b, and the central axis direction of described first rotation hole 111b is parallel to the length bearing of trend of described electric appliance box 1.Described electric appliance box 1 comprises the first end face 13 and the second end face 14 be oppositely arranged, described first end face 13 is for being positioned over the face of being placed, such as, ground or desktop, the centre position of described second end face 14 is provided with groove 14a, described groove 14a is through to described second side 12, forms openend.
The conveniently movement of described electric appliance box 1, described Projecting Lamp 100 also comprises handle (not shown), and described handle is located on described electric appliance box 1.In the present embodiment, because LED light source module can send a large amount of heat, in order to prevent heat to be passed to handle, the material of described handle has been the good plastics of heat-proof quality.Described handle is located on described second side 12.
Described lamp adapter assembly 2 is rotationally connected with on described electric appliance box 1, and is electrically connected on described electric appliance box 1, and described lamp adapter assembly 2 is for illumination.In the present embodiment, described lamp adapter assembly 2 comprises lamp housing 21 and LED light source module (not shown), described lamp housing 21 comprises shell 211 and protecgulum 212, described shell 211 is for having the rectangle of an openend, the rectangle that with described shell 211 match of described protecgulum 212 for having an openend, described protecgulum 212 is connected on described shell 211 and forms airtight lamp housing 21, and described LED light source module is located on described protecgulum 212, and described LED light source module is used for illumination.Described lamp housing 21 comprises the illumination end face 212a and heat radiation end face 211a that are oppositely arranged, the closed end face of described illumination end face 212a and described protecgulum 212, the closed end face of described heat radiation end face 211a and described shell 211, described heat radiation end face 211a is provided with radiating fin, for heat radiation, and the centre position of described heat radiation end face 211a offers storage tank 211b, and the two ends of described storage tank 211b are all openend, for forming accommodation space with described groove 14a, accommodating described adjusting part 3.The side of described shell 211 is provided with two projections 213, offer second rotation hole 214 respectively for two described protruding 213, each described protruding 213 to lay respectively at described in two between gripper shoe 111a, and each described second rotation hole 214 is connected in the first rotation hole 111b described in two respectively by the first pin 332, realize being rotationally connected between described lamp adapter assembly 2 and described electric appliance box 1.
One end of described adjusting part 3 is rotationally connected with on described lamp adapter assembly 2, and the other end of described adjusting part 3 is rotationally connected with on described electric appliance box 1, and described adjusting part 3 is for regulating the angle between described lamp adapter assembly 2 and described electric appliance box 1.In the present embodiment, described adjusting part 3 comprises the first holder 31, second holder 32 and air spring 33, described first holder 31 is located on described lamp adapter assembly 2, described second holder 32 is located in described groove 14a, one end of described air spring 33 is rotationally connected with on described first holder 31, and the other end of described air spring 33 is rotationally connected with on described second holder 32.Concrete, described first holder 31 comprises the first connecting plate 311 and two the first baffle plates 312, described first connecting plate 311 is located on described lamp assembly, two described first baffle plates 312 are located on described first connecting plate 311 respectively, form the first hollow bulb 313 between two described first baffle plates 312; Described second holder 32 comprises the second connecting plate 321 and two second baffles 322, described second connecting plate 321 is located on described lamp assembly, two described second baffles 322 are located on described second connecting plate 321 respectively, form the second hollow bulb 323 between two described second baffles 322.In the present embodiment, described first connecting plate 311 is located in described storage tank 211b, and in order to ensure the bonding strength of each described first baffle plate 312 and described first connecting plate 311, each described first baffle plate 312 is one-body molded with described first connecting plate 311.Described second connecting plate 321 is located in described groove 14a, and described second holder 32 is identical with described first holder 31 structure, is not repeated herein.Certainly, in other embodiments, described first holder 31 and described second holder 32 can also be other structure, for described first holder 31, described first holder 31 comprises fixed head and baffle plate, described fixed head is located in described storage tank 211b, and described baffle plate is located on described fixed head, and described baffle plate is provided with rotation hole.
In order to make described first holder 31 and described second holder 32 can dismountablely be connected on described lamp adapter assembly 2 and described electric appliance box 1, described first holder 31 and described second holder 32 are connected to described electric appliance box 1 with on described lamp assembly respectively by screw 314.In the present embodiment, described first connecting plate 311 and described second connecting plate 321 are connected in described storage tank 211b and described groove 14a respectively by screw 314.In order to make the minimum angle between described lamp adapter assembly 2 and described electric appliance box 1 can reach 0 °, the distance between described second holder 32 and described first holder 31 is greater than described air spring 33.Certainly, in other embodiments, described first holder 31 and described second holder 32 can also be located on described lamp adapter assembly 2 and described electric appliance box 1 respectively by buckle or bonding mode.
In order to make described Projecting Lamp 100 have globality, the other end of described adjusting part 3 is rotationally connected with in described groove 14a, and described groove 14a is for accommodating described adjusting part 3.In the present embodiment, when angle between described lamp adapter assembly 2 and described electric appliance box 1 is 0 °, described storage tank 211b and described groove 14a is superimposed together, and described air spring 33 is contained in described groove 14a, have invisible, the globality of described Projecting Lamp 100 can not be destroyed.
One end of described air spring 33 is rotationally connected with on described first holder 31, and the other end of described air spring 33 is rotationally connected with on described second holder 32.In the present embodiment, in order to regulate the angle between described lamp adapter assembly 2 and described electric appliance box 1 more accurately, described air spring 33 is balanced type air spring 33.Certainly, in other embodiments, described air spring 33 can also replace with hydraulic stem, and described actuator is hydraulic pump accordingly.
One end of described air spring 33 is arranged in described first hollow bulb 313, and one end of described air spring 33 is connected on two described first baffle plates 312 by pin 332; One end of described air spring 33 is arranged in described second hollow bulb 323, and the other end of described air spring 33 is connected on two described second baffles 322 by pin 332.In the present embodiment, described air spring 33 two ends are respectively equipped with pivot protrusion 331, each described pivot protrusion 331 is respectively equipped with the 3rd rotation hole 331a, each described pivot protrusion 331 to lay respectively at described in two between first baffle plate 312 and described in two between second baffle 322, and each described 3rd rotation hole 331a to be connected to described in two on second baffle 322 described in first baffle plate 312 and two by each pin 332, thus the length realizing described air spring 33 is when adjustment, can rotate with described lamp adapter assembly 2 and described electric appliance box 1 respectively accordingly, and then the angle changed between described lamp adapter assembly 2 and described electric appliance box 1, thus adjust the irradiating angle of described Projecting Lamp 100.
Described actuator is located in described electric appliance box 1, and described actuator is electrically connected on described adjusting part 3, described actuator for controlling the length of described adjusting part 3, to regulate the angle between described lamp adapter assembly 2 and described electric appliance box 1.In the present embodiment, described actuator is air spring control module, described actuator is arranged in described electric appliance box 1, described actuator is electrically connected on described adjusting part 3, concrete, described actuator is electrically connected on described air spring 33, controls the length of described air spring 33, to regulate the angle between described lamp adapter assembly 2 and described electric appliance box 1.
Conveniently regulate the irradiating angle of described Projecting Lamp 100, described electric appliance box 1 is provided with control panel 4, and described control panel 4 is electrically connected on described actuator, and described control panel 4 is for performing the order of the length controlling described adjusting part 3.In the present embodiment, conveniently regulate described control panel 4, described control panel 4 is located on the side adjacent with described first side 11, and described control panel 4 is provided with each button 41, by regulating each button 41 to regulate the length of described air spring 33.Certainly, in other embodiments, described control panel 4 can also be located at other position, such as on described second side 12 or other position.
For the ease of the irradiating angle of Projecting Lamp described in far distance controlled 100, described Projecting Lamp 100 also comprises receiver (not shown) and transmitter (not shown), described receiver is located on described electric appliance box 1, and is electrically connected on described actuator, and described receiver is used for Received signal strength; Described transmitter is long-range is connected to described receiver, performs the order of the length controlling described adjusting part 3 for sending signal.In the present embodiment, described receiver is infrared probe, described receiver is remote controller, when described remote controller transmits, described receiver receives signal, feed back to described air spring 33 control module, and then regulate the length of described air spring 33, thus adjust the irradiating angle of described Projecting Lamp 100.
When described Projecting Lamp 100 is brought into use, the angle of described Projecting Lamp 100 can be controlled in the following manner: 1, by regulating each button 41 on described control panel 4, regulate the collapsing length of described air spring 33, and then regulate the irradiating angle needed for described Projecting Lamp 100; 2, by adjusting remote device, described remote controller is made to transmit to described infrared probe, signal feedback is given described air spring 33 control module by described infrared probe, regulates the collapsing length of described air spring 33, and then regulates the irradiating angle needed for described Projecting Lamp 100.When described Projecting Lamp 100 is stopped using, by the collapsing length of described air spring 33 is adjusted to the shortest, make described storage tank 211b and described groove 14a is superimposed links together, namely the angle between described lamp adapter assembly 2 and described electric appliance box 1 is 0 °, and described air spring 33 is contained in groove 14a.When the mobile described Projecting Lamp 100 of needs, only its handle need be moved, i.e. removable described Projecting Lamp 100.
Projecting Lamp 100 provided by the invention, by the electrical connection between adjusting part 3 and actuator, realizes the automatic adjusting angle to described Projecting Lamp 100.
